New Insect Shield® Repellent Blankets Ward off Pesky & Dangerous Summer Bugs
Greensboro, NC & Seattle, WA (PRWEB) April 15, 2014 -- Spring is here which means the bugs are on their way... It is time to get ready for the annual battle against Spring/Summer insects. According to the CDC, Lyme disease has become an epidemic - and not just in the Northeast. More than 300,000 cases of Lyme are estimated annually in the U.S. West Nile virus is also on the rise. It is time for families to take bug protection seriously in preparation for summer outdoor pursuits. Luckily, there are some convenient, effective and innovative options available such as Insect Shield Repellent Apparel and Gear.
The new Insect Shield Outdoor and Mini blankets offer built-in, odorless and effective insect protection. The blankets can be used by the entire family, they are washable and no special care is required. The Outdoor blanket dimensions are a generous 56 x 74 inches and weigh a mere 18 ounces. (Outdoor Blanket MSRP: $29.95) The Mini blanket dimensions are 28 x 36 and weigh 6.4 ounces. (Mini Blanket MSRP: $15.95) Ideal uses for the new Insect Shield blankets are range from family camping adventures to picnics in the park, a day at the beach or simply to wear when relaxing on a buggy deck in your own backyard.

About Insect Shield Technology: Insect Shield® Repellent Apparel and Insect Shield® Repellent Gear are revolutionary products designed to provide long-lasting, effective and convenient personal insect protection. The durable protection provided by Insect Shield apparel and gear is the result of years of research and testing. In July 2003, Insect Shield Repellent Apparel was registered by the United States Environmental Protection Agency. Insect Shield Technology is utilized by leading lifestyle brands, work wear distributors and International relief organizations across the globe to provide effective protection against insects and the diseases they can carry. Insect Shield is an approved vendor of the US Army and US Marine Corps.
